The global Buprofezin market was valued at USD 190-370 million in 2024 and is projected to grow at a compound annual growth rate (CAGR) of 5%-8% between 2025 and 2030. Market expansion is supported by increasing global pest challenges due to climate change, growing adoption of IPM practices, and rising demand for high-value crops in Asia-Pacific, Latin America, and parts of Europe. Technological advancements in formulation chemistry and crop-specific delivery systems further enhance product efficacy and market penetration.
Application Analysis and Market Segmentation
Cereals & Grains
Cereals and grains constitute the largest application segment for Buprofezin, particularly for rice, wheat, and maize. The product’s selective action against planthoppers and leafhoppers ensures high yield protection while maintaining environmental safety. Growth in this segment is forecast at 5.5%-8% annually, driven by increasing adoption of IPM programs in Asia-Pacific, Latin America, and parts of Africa, coupled with expansion of mechanized agriculture and rising demand for staple crops.Fruits & Vegetables
Buprofezin is increasingly applied to high-value horticultural crops, including tomatoes, peppers, cucumbers, and citrus fruits, where whitefly and aphid infestations can cause significant economic losses. This segment is expected to grow at 6%-9% annually, supported by the rise of commercial greenhouses, precision application technologies, and integrated crop protection strategies. The need for residue-compliant and environmentally friendly solutions further propels adoption.Others
Other applications include ornamental plants, nurseries, and minor crops susceptible to sap-sucking pests. Growth in this category is projected at 4%-6% annually. Adoption is largely driven by niche markets emphasizing organic or low-residue production and sustainable pest management.Type Analysis

Asia-Pacific
Projected growth of 6%-9% annually, led by China, India, and Southeast Asian countries, where rice, wheat, and vegetable cultivation drive demand. IPM adoption and government support for sustainable pest management further reinforce growth.North America
Expected to grow at 4.5%-6.5% annually. Demand is concentrated in specialty fruits and vegetables, with regulatory frameworks favoring selective IGRs such as Buprofezin.Europe
Growth projected at 4%-6% annually, with countries like Spain, Italy, and the Netherlands adopting Buprofezin in horticulture and greenhouse crops. Stringent environmental and residue standards enhance preference for selective insecticides.Latin America
Expected to expand at 5.5%-8% annually, particularly in Brazil and Mexico, where rice and maize cultivation faces significant pest pressures. Strong government initiatives promoting sustainable agriculture support adoption.Middle East and Africa
Projected growth of 4.5%-7% annually. Adoption is primarily in high-value horticultural crops and staple cereals, with increasing awareness of environmentally safe pest control methods.Key Market Players and Competitive Landscape

Recent Market Developments
Anhui Guangxin Agrochemical’s 5000-ton Buprofezin project, expected to commence production by the end of 2025, highlights capacity expansion in China, aiming to meet domestic and regional demand. Jiangsu Pesticide Research Institute is constructing a 500-ton Buprofezin project, signaling ongoing investment in R&D and local production. Shandong Huayang Pesticide Chemical Industry Group currently operates with a 1500-ton capacity, reinforcing established supply chains for cereals and horticulture.
